West Cumbrian Ben McCarron notches up hat-trick for American university side

by Cumbria Crack
17/10/2025
in Sport
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ter
Ben McCarron is congratulated by a team mate. Picture: Louisiana State University of Alexandria

West Cumbrian Ben McCarron continues to find the net for his American university team.

Ben, who played for Cleator Moor Celtic, Workington and Carlisle City, notched his first career hat-trick last night as the (RV) Louisiana State University of Alexandria team beat North American University 3-0.

He said: “It feels really good and hopefully is the first of many. It’s just good to help the team win and pick up three points.”

LSUA head coach Mackenzie Young said: “Overall, a good three points. Three goals, a clean sheet, in a fantastic football stadium, against a good side. North American pressed us high from the beginning which gave us different challenges. They were highly energetic and we had a bit of adjusting to do.”

McCarron scored his first goal in the 37th minute, finishing off a good pass from Javier Moscardo. Just two minutes later, he scored again when he buried a close range chance off a corner.

McCarron completed his hat-trick in the 58th minute, flicking a header home off an in-swinging cross.

He is now the team’s leading scorer with eight goals.

LSUA travel to Victoria, Texas to take on A&M-Victoria tomorrow.
